Frank Klepacki & Jarrid Mendelson
632 listeners
Frank Klepacki & Jarrid Mendelson collaborated for the soundtrack of Command & Conquer 2: Tiberian Sun. Andrew Sega
2,425 listeners
Andrew Gregory Sega (born 20 May 1975), also known by the pseudonym Necros, is a musician best known for tracking modules in the demoscene in the 1990s. Sega began writing MOD music in 1992 for the demo group Psychic Monks.
